OSCOAT polymers are copolymers derived from esters of acrylic and methacrylic acid.
If you need to protect your active from the gastric fluid and would like to improve drug effectiveness OSCOAT L-100 and S-100 polymers are your preferred choice of coating polymers. They enable targeting specific areas of the intestine. In addition, the different grades can be combined with each other, making it possible to adjust the dissolution pH, and thus to achieve the required GI targeting for the drug. Targeted drug release in the colon is required for local treatment of intestinal disorders such as Crohn’s disease, ulcerative colitis or intestinal cancer.
Sustained intestine delivery of drugs was developed that could bypass the stomach and release the loaded drug for long periods into the intestine by coating of OSCOAT polymer. OSCOAT L-100 & OSCOAT S-100 are two forms of commercially available enteric acrylic resins. Both of them produce films resistant to gastric fluid. OSCOAT L & S are soluble in intestinal fluid at pH 6 & 7 respectively. OSCOAT L-100 is dissolution behavior in 0.1 N HCl for two hours and then media was changed to phosphate buffer pH 6.8.

Brand Name | Application | Solubility | Solvent use | Pharmacopeia | Description |
---|---|---|---|---|---|
OSCOAT L-100 | Enteric Coating.(Drug delivery in Jejunum) | Soluble in intestinal fluid from pH 6.0 and above. | IPA, Acetone, IPA: Water | USP/NF : Methacrylic Acid Copolymer, Type A Ph.Eur : Methacrylic Acid - Methyl Methacrylate Copolymer (1:1) | Anionic White Powder |
OSCOAT L-12.5 | Enteric Coating. (Drug delivery in Jejunum) | Soluble in intestinal fluid from pH 6.0 and above | IPA | USP/NF : Methacrylic Acid Copolymer, Type A Ph.Eur : Methacrylic Acid - Methyl Methacrylate Copolymer (1:1) | Anionic 12.5 % Clear solution in Iso propyl alcohol |
OSCOAT L-100 55/ L-100 55 D | Enteric Coating. (Drug delivery in duodenum) | Soluble in intestinal fluid from pH 5.5 and above | Water, Water: IPA IPA | USP/NF : Methacrylic Acid Copolymer, Type C Ph.Eur : Methacrylic Acid - acrylate Copolymer (1:1) | Anionic White Powder |
OSCOAT L-30 D | Enteric Coating. (Drug delivery in duodenum) | Soluble in intestinal fluid from pH 5.5 and above | Water | USP/NF : Methacrylic Acid Copolymer, Type C Ph.Eur : Methacrylic Acid - acrylate Copolymer (1:1) | Anionic 30 % Milky aqueous dispersion. |
OSCOAT S-100 | Enteric Coating. (Drug delivery in colon) | Soluble in intestinal fluid from pH 7.0 and above | IPA, Acetone, IPA: Water | USP/NF : Methacrylic Acid Copolymer, Type B Ph.Eur : Methacrylic Acid - Methyl Methacrylate Copolymer (1:2) | Anionic White Powder |
OSCOAT S-12.5 | Enteric Coating. (Drug delivery in colon) | Soluble in intestinal fluid from pH 7.0 and Above. | IPA | USP/NF : Methacrylic Acid Copolymer, Type B Ph.Eur : Methacrylic Acid - Methyl Methacrylate Copolymer (1:2) | Anionic 12.5 % Clear solution in Iso propyl alcohol |
OSCOAT FS 30 D | Enteric Coating. | Soluble in intestinal fluid from pH 7.0 and above | Water | Anionic 30 % Milky aqueous dispersion | |
OSCOAT E-100 | Film Coating. | Soluble in gastric fluid- to pH 5 | IPA, IPA:MDC | USP/NF: Amonical Methacrylate co polymer. | Cationic White or light yellow crystal. |
OSCOAT E-12.5 | Film Coating. | Soluble in gastric fluid- to pH 5 | IPA : Acetone | USP/NF: Amonical Methacrylate co polymer. | Cationic White or light yellow liquid. |
